“The NBA Exhibition” interactive fan experience to launch in Melbourne on March 21

MELBOURNE – The National Basketball Association (NBA) today announced that leading live entertainment companies Expand Trading Company & Muse Marketing and Entertainment, together with Fever, will launch the “The NBA Exhibition” in Melbourne on Thursday, March 21.

The NBA Exhibition – an interactive, NBA-themed fan experience showcasing the lifestyle, culture and history of the NBA – made its debut in Australia in Brisbane last September.  The exhibit will conclude its Brisbane run on Sunday, March 3 before moving to the District Docklands in Melbourne on March 21.  Fans can find more information and register their interest in attending at thenbaexhibition.au.  Tickets will go on sale on Thursday, Feb. 14.

The NBA Exhibition provides fans of all ages with a variety of touchpoints to interact with the NBA.  Leveraging the NBA’s rich history and current generation of players, The NBA Exhibition takes fans on a journey of discovery across 20 themed sections where fans have the opportunity to participate in customised activations, including virtual and augmented reality experiences, photos with the Larry O’Brien Championship Trophy, and more.

Upon entering the 1,100 square metre venue, fans are immersed in a multi-sensory NBA experience where they can test their basketball skills, measure their vertical jump and reflexes, showcase their shooting skills, and more.  Additional highlights include an augmented reality photo booth offering guests the opportunity to take their photo with NBA players, the “Slam Dunk Selfie” where visitors can pose to get a photo of them in dunking motion, “Measure Up!” featuring shoe and handprints of NBA players past and present, and virtual reality booths to experience NBA highlights through VR goggles.  The exhibition also features a dedicated section showcasing current and former NBA players from Australia, as well as original artwork by Australian and First Nations artists that was originally commissioned for NBA Gallery, a pop-up exhibit in Sydney in 2022.

About the NBA
The National Basketball Association (NBA) is a global sports and media organization with the mission to inspire and connect people everywhere through the power of basketball.  Built around five professional sports leagues:  the NBA, WNBA, NBA G League, NBA 2K League and Basketball Africa League, the NBA has established a major international presence with games and programming available in 214 countries and territories in 60 languages, and merchandise for sale in more than 200 countries and territories on all seven continents.  NBA rosters at the start of the 2023-24 season featured a record 125 international players from 40 countries and territories.  NBA Digital’s assets include NBA TV, NBA.com, the NBA App and NBA League Pass.  The NBA has created one of the largest social media communities in the world, with more than 2.3 billion likes and followers globally across all leagues, team and player platforms.  NBA Cares, the NBA’s global social responsibility platform, partners with renowned community-based organizations around the world to address important social issues in the areas of education, inclusion, youth and family development, and health and wellness.
